      Overview:

      The Daily Grace Co. is seeking contract writers to develop Christ-centered family devotionals. We are looking for writers who can communicate biblical truth with warmth, accessibility, and theological depth for families who desire to grow in their knowledge of God and His Word together. Topics are open-ended—writers may pitch any gospel-rooted concept, theme, or devotional structure designed to help families engage Scripture in meaningful, age-appropriate ways.

      The ideal candidate understands how to write for a mixed-age audience, can present theology clearly, and writes with creativity, depth, and doctrinal faithfulness. We are especially interested in writers who can guide families toward a deeper love for Jesus.

      Qualifications:

      • Bachelor’s degree preferred (theology, Bible, Christian education, English, creative writing, or related fields)
      • Strong grasp of biblical theology and how all of Scripture points to Jesus
      • Ability to communicate theological concepts clearly for both adults and children
      • Understanding of family dynamics and how to engage multiple age groups simultaneously
      • Ability to craft devotionals that are both theologically rich and practical for everyday life
      • Excellent written communication skills
      • Organized, self-motivated, and able to meet deadlines
      • Comfortable with collaborative feedback and revisions

      Scope of Work:

      • Create biblically faithful themes, structures, and concepts for family devotionals
      • Research, outline, and write a full devotional manuscript (length varies by project)
      • Integrate Scripture, devotional teaching, discussion prompts, and practical application
      • Write in a way that serves a broad range of ages while maintaining theological clarity
      • Collaborate with the editorial team throughout development and revisions
      • Ensure theological alignment with The Daily Grace Co.’s doctrinal commitments

      Commitment: Contract, per-project basis

      Compensation: Determined per project

      Additional Information:

      Contractors are engaged based on the needs of specific projects and are not guaranteed ongoing or full-time work. Participation in meetings or collaborative sessions may be requested depending on project type and timeline.
